American Woodmark (AMWD) is a leading manufacturer and distributor of kitchen, bath, and home organization products. The company primarily operates in the United States, designing, manufacturing, and selling a wide range of cabinetry, including framed, frameless, and custom options. AMWD's products are sold through various channels, including home centers, builders, and distributors. They also offer installation services for some of their product lines, providing customers with a complete solution for their home remodeling and new construction projects.

American Woodmark Corporation Financial Outlook and Forecast
The financial outlook for AMWD appears moderately positive, driven by several key factors. The company benefits significantly from the ongoing housing market trends, particularly in the United States. As new home construction and remodeling activities persist, there is sustained demand for AMWD's core product offerings, including kitchen and bath cabinetry. Additionally, the strategic acquisitions and expansions the company has undertaken over the last few years are starting to yield tangible benefits, contributing to increased market share and revenue streams. AMWD's focus on operational efficiency, including supply chain management and manufacturing processes, has also allowed the company to navigate recent inflationary pressures more effectively. The company's commitment to innovation, such as the development of new cabinet styles and finishes, further solidifies its position in the competitive home improvement market. This is coupled with the company's expanding presence in the e-commerce channel, allowing them to serve a wider customer base, especially in the do-it-yourself and direct-to-consumer market segments, is expected to positively impact revenue growth. The company's recent financial reports show improved gross margins and strengthened balance sheet, providing the needed stability to invest in future growth initiatives.

Several factors could potentially influence AMWD's future financial trajectory. Changes in interest rates may impact new home construction and the overall housing market, thereby affecting the demand for cabinetry products. The volatility in raw material prices, particularly wood and related components, poses a risk to profitability; although the company attempts to mitigate these effects through strategic sourcing and pricing adjustments. Economic downturns or recessions could lead to decreased consumer spending on home improvements, potentially reducing demand for AMWD's products. Competition from both established players and emerging companies in the home improvement space is also a significant factor to consider, as these companies may offer competitive pricing and innovative product designs. The company's ability to successfully integrate recent acquisitions, and achieve the anticipated synergies, will be critical for realizing the full financial benefits of these strategic moves. Additional supply chain disruptions due to factors like natural disasters or geopolitical instability could also impede AMWD's operations and profitability. Regulatory changes, particularly those affecting environmental standards and building codes, may present both opportunities and challenges for the company.
